How to fill out financial aid suspension appeal

Illustration

How to fill out financial aid suspension appeal

01
Step 1: Start by addressing the financial aid suspension appeal letter to the appropriate authority, typically the financial aid office of your institution.
02
Step 2: Clearly state your purpose for writing the appeal letter, which is to request a reconsideration of your financial aid suspension.
03
Step 3: Explain the reasons for your low academic performance that led to the suspension. Be honest and provide any relevant documentation or evidence to support your claims.
04
Step 4: Express your commitment to improving your academic performance and explain the steps you plan to take to ensure future success.
05
Step 5: Request a meeting with a financial aid advisor or committee to further discuss your situation and provide additional information if needed.
06
Step 6: Thank the reader for their time and consideration and provide your contact information for any further communication.
07
Step 7: Proofread your appeal letter for any errors or typos before submitting it.

Who needs financial aid suspension appeal?

01
Students who have been placed on financial aid suspension due to low academic performance.
02
Students who believe there are extenuating circumstances that contributed to their poor academic performance and want to request a reconsideration of their financial aid suspension.

Financial aid suspension appeal is a formal request submitted by a student to appeal the suspension of their financial aid due to failure to meet satisfactory academic progress standards.
Any student whose financial aid has been suspended due to unsatisfactory academic progress is required to file a financial aid suspension appeal.
To fill out a financial aid suspension appeal, students must typically complete a form provided by their school's financial aid office and submit any supporting documentation or written statements explaining their circumstances.
The purpose of a financial aid suspension appeal is to provide students with an opportunity to explain any extenuating circumstances that may have led to their unsatisfactory academic progress and request for their financial aid to be reinstated.
Students must report their personal information, academic history, reasons for academic difficulties, any changes in circumstances, and a plan for improving academic performance on their financial aid suspension appeal.
